When choosing shipping bags for clothing, durability is key. Polyethylene bags are a common choice due to their waterproof properties. They resist tearing during transit and protect garments from moisture and dirt. However, the environmental impact of polyethylene raises concerns. These bags can take hundreds of years to decompose in landfills.
On the other hand, biodegradable options offer a more sustainable solution. Made from materials like cornstarch or vegetable oil, they break down more quickly. This option can provide peace of mind for eco-conscious businesses and consumers. However, they may lack the same level of durability as polyethylene. Fragility during shipping is a potential drawback.
Each choice has advantages and limitations. Polyethylene excels in durability but fails in biodegradability. Biodegradable options are better for the environment but might not always hold up in harsh shipping conditions. Evaluating specific needs can help businesses make a more informed decision.

Shipping bags play a crucial role in the cost efficiency of delivering clothing worldwide. The size of these bags influences both shipping costs and environmental impact. A properly sized bag reduces wasted space, which can lead to lower shipping fees. Oversized bags increase weight and volume, resulting in higher costs. Many businesses overlook this aspect. They may buy in bulk without considering individual package needs.
Using the right bag size also impacts the environment. Excessive plastic use contributes to landfill issues. Smaller, appropriately sized bags minimize waste and resource consumption. Shippers can create an eco-friendly brand image while lowering their carbon footprint. This balance is delicate, and not all companies prioritize it.
